Output 6f0586fe837ab48bc6623fa0ae373109531672ce9a52051dde479af273cbba8d:12

value
159670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53e97623c0c051e88c5b8e3633138067e566503a OP_EQUAL
address
39LhgesxrcEwRDEyBiBXwWh9iTzBvF2ykx
transaction
6f0586fe837ab48bc6623fa0ae373109531672ce9a52051dde479af273cbba8d
spent
true